Car
If you are traveling by car, ensure you have a reliable vehicle as some roads may be unpaved. Start from the main town center in Turtle Islands. Head southeast on the main road towards the coast. Continue driving until you reach the ferry terminal for Banana Islands. Parking is available near the ferry terminal. The ferry ride to Banana Islands will take approximately 30 minutes. Once you arrive on Banana Islands, follow the signs to Old Turtle Bay Beach Resort, located at 1 Old Turtle Bay.
Public Transportation
To reach Old Turtle Bay Beach Resort using public transportation, locate the nearest bus station in Turtle Islands. Take a bus heading towards the ferry terminal for Banana Islands. Be sure to confirm with the driver that they stop at the ferry terminal. The bus ride may take around 45 minutes to an hour. Once at the ferry terminal, purchase a ticket for the ferry to Banana Islands, which costs approximately 20,000 Leones. The ferry ride will take about 30 minutes. After disembarking from the ferry on Banana Islands, walk towards Old Turtle Bay Beach Resort, which is a short distance from the ferry landing.
Taxi
If you prefer a more direct route, you can hire a taxi from your location in Turtle Islands. The taxi will take you to the ferry terminal for Banana Islands. Taxi fares may vary, but expect to pay around 100,000 Leones for the ride. Once you arrive at the ferry terminal, buy a ticket for the ferry to Banana Islands (approximately 20,000 Leones). After the 30-minute ferry ride, follow the signs or ask locals for directions to Old Turtle Bay Beach Resort at 1 Old Turtle Bay.
